Export Revit® Files to the Documents Tool

You can export files from Autodesk® Revit® to Procore using the Procore BIM Plugin. This allows users to upload current model versions directly to the Documents tool without leaving the Revit® environment. You can also use this process to export files from AutoCAD®.

Things to Consider

  • Required User Permissions:

    • 'Standard' or 'Admin' level permissions on the project's Documents tool.

  • Additional Information:

    • AutoCAD® exports .dwg files natively and does not export .rvt files.

    • File exports behave differently depending on the file type selected:

      • Native .dwg or .rvt: Exports the entire file.

      • .ifc or .nwc: Respects the active 3D view

Steps

  1. Open Revit® on your Windows® computer.

  2. In Revit®, navigate to a 3D view and click the Procore tab to access the Procore BIM Plugin.

  3. Click the Export button to open the Export As window.

  4. At the bottom of the window, do the following:

    1. Enter a File Name.

    2. Select the desired file format from the File Type menu:

      • Revit Project File (RVT)

      • IFC File (IFC)

      • Navisworks Cache File (NWC)
        If you choose the IFC or NWC file type, you have additional settings options.

        When exporting an IFC or NWC file, you can specify these additional settings:

        1. Under Model Coordination, select how your model's positioning data should be handled:

          • Shared: Select this option if your Revit® project uses a shared coordinate system across multiple files.

          • Internal: Select this option to use the model's native origin point.

        2. Under Export Options, check the boxes to specify any additional data to include:

          • Include linked files: Includes geometry from linked models.

          • Include rooms: Includes spatial and room data.

          • Include construction parts: Preserves divided building components.

          • Divide file into levels: Separates and organizes the model structure by building story heights.

        Procore remembers your preferences and automatically applies these settings to your next export. You can change them as needed.

  5. Click Export.
